Friends who have known each other for a long time may become so comfortable with one another that they act like family when they get together, regardless of gender. However, there are some subtle methods to distinguish between normal friendly comfort and passionate sentiments.

If you’ve noticed your married friend frequently showering you with lovely praises, it could be romantic. Friends can compliment each other, but the quality and consistency of these remarks might shift the tone. Married men who aren’t interested in their buddies may compliment them platonically and infrequently. It could be a sign of attraction if he takes the effort to come up with several compliments that are unique and intimate. Additionally, pay attention to how he complements you one-on-one versus how he compliments you around his friends or family.

Gift-giving is also frequent in platonic relationships. However, if a married buddy is giving you gifts, consider the type of gift and its significance. If he gives you personal gifts that show he cares about your interests, likes, and wants, his attention to detail may imply attraction. Furthermore, if he sends you gifts on non-special occasions or gives you expensive things on a regular basis, it may be a red flag to investigate further.

If you know his wife, think about what he provides her. Do you see that he sends them gifts for no reason? Does he understand what people like or want? Is he even giving his spouse gifts? If your friend does not show the same tenderness or concern for his spouse or family, it may indicate romantic feelings for you.

He talks with you about his marriage. If a married man is interested in a buddy, he may bring up marital issues for advice, complaint, or to share details. He may inform you that he is getting divorced or thinking about breaking up to test your sentiments. If a buddy begins discussing their love life with you unexpectedly, it could be an indication that he has feelings for you.

Married men may also express their interest by inquiring about the person they like’s love life. If a married man starts asking you about your dating life and who you’re romantically interested in, he may be attempting to figure out how you feel about him. If he seems envious when you discuss other friends or crushes, this could indicate affection. He is acting flirtatious.

If a married man flirts with you, he is probably “testing the waters” to see how you react. If your interactions are somewhere between joking and intimate, consider whether your other friends connect with you in the same way. Even if he disguises his flirtation as “joking,” consider how much truth goes into his quips. If you make flirty comments or jokes all the time when you’re together, it could indicate romantic attraction.

Another approach to flirt is to make direct eye contact while speaking to each other, followed by a flirty smile. Studies have also found a link between mutually prolonged eye contact and attraction. Looking into someone’s eyes can reveal their emotions. Pay attention to how your friend looks at you, how frequently you notice him staring at you, and how you feel when you see him staring at you. If you find the eye contact intense, intimate, or appealing, it may imply a non-platonic connection between you.
